Viewing Angle

One thing to note immediately is that the included stand, while being able to tilt and swivel, is unable to adjust its height. Fortunately, the monitor itself is VESA compatible, meaning you can swap out the base stand for one that more fits your needs. If you don’t have a spare VESA compatible mount, the ViewSonic VA2855SMH’s stand is fully adjustable. The BenQ GW2280 Eye Care’s ultra-slim screen offers an impressive view from anywhere you look. With a 178-degree viewing angle, rest assured you’ll always have the best view no matter where you place it.

Ports/Expandability

If there is one criticism to be had about the BenQ GW2280 Eye Care, it’s that the selection of ports seems to be a bit lacking. Outside of the VGA and two HDMI ports, the monitor offers little else. While it does offer two ways to connect to the display, other monitors, such as the ViewSonic VX2457-MHD have a much more diverse port selection that should suit your needs.
